Rumah  >  Soal Jawab  >  teks badan

Apakah kelebihan reka bentuk partition dalam kafka?

Tingkatkan penulisan serentak? Disk io hanya boleh menulis satu fail pada satu masa, bukan? Disk io hanya boleh membaca satu fail pada satu masa, bukan?
Tingkatkan kelajuan tulis tunggal? Nampak tak ada kena mengena dengan partition kan?
Tingkatkan kelajuan bacaan tunggal? Bukankah ia akan diselesaikan dengan berbilang segmen?

滿天的星座滿天的星座2675 hari yang lalu1111

membalas semua(1)saya akan balas

  • ringa_lee

    ringa_lee2017-06-23 09:15:28

    Jawapan asal: Bukankah kebolehskalaan topik? Jika tidak, kapasiti satu topik hanya boleh dihadkan kepada mesin fizikal
    Jawapan yang dikemas kini:
    Pembahagian dalam log berfungsi untuk beberapa tujuan Pertama, ia membenarkan log berskala melebihi saiz yang sesuai pada satu pelayan partition inpidual mesti dimuatkan pada pelayan yang mengehoskannya, tetapi topik mungkin mempunyai banyak partition supaya ia boleh mengendalikan jumlah data yang sewenang-wenangnya. Kedua, ia bertindak sebagai unit selari—sedikit lagi mengenainya.
    Dokumentasi rasmi (lihat di atas. ).
    Pembahagian mempunyai dua tujuan utama 1. Meningkatkan kebolehskalaan supaya ia boleh mengendalikan sebarang jumlah data 2. Gunakannya sebagai unit selari untuk meningkatkan keupayaan selari (terutamanya mengambil kira perkara ini).
    Ini jawapan pertama saya dan saya hanya ingat point pertama~~maaf

    balas
    0
  • Batalbalas